Big Miracle babe Kristen Bell wants Veronica Mars feature film


20 January 2012

Gorgeous Forgetting Sarah Marshall star Kristen Bell has said that she is hopeful that a Veronica Mars film will be produced.

The Heroes alumni who played the teenage investigator in the series that ran from 2004 - 2006 tells TV Guide "I'm so thankful for the impact that Veronica Mars has had on my life, it makes me excited that it affected people to the degree that it did. It makes me excited that fans still want a movie because I still want a movie."

Veronica Mars received praise from critics and was nominated for Writers Guild and Teen Choice Awards and Bell adds "That wasn't an easy show to shoot or to publicise. I'm proud of it, and I think nothing compares to something you work on that you're genuinely proud of."

Bell who can currently be seen in House of Lies previously vowed that she would help finance a Veronica Mars feature to get the project off the ground.

Bell was last seen as Chloe Patterson in Scream 4 and returns to cinemas in Big Miracle alongside Drew Barrymore on February 10.
